Sukanya Samriddhi Yojana (SSY): How to Transfer Money to your Sukanya Samriddhi Account Online?

Advertisement

If you have opened an account under the Sukanya Samriddhi Yojana (SSY) to secure your daughter’s future and frequently visited the post office or bank branch to diposit your money under the scheme, then, you no longer have to visit the post office or bank branch. You can transfer money to your Sukanya Samriddhi account online using your mobile phone, sitting at home.

How to Transfer Money to your Sukanya Samriddhi Account Online?

Whether your daughter has an account in any bank (like SBI, PNB, HDFC) or at the post office, you can simply transfer money to your Sukanya Samriddhi account.

Transfer Money to Sukanya Samriddhi Postal Account Online

If you have a Sukanya Samriddhi account in the post office, you can transfer money online through the India Post Payments Bank (IPPB) app.

  • Download the IPPB app from Google Play Store or App Store and log in using your MPIN. Please note that basic charges may apply while opening a new account.
  • After this, add the amount you want to deposit into your Sukanya Samriddhi account to your IPPB account using UPI or debit card.
  • After completing this process, scroll down on the home screen of your app and click on the DOP Services option.
  • Select the Sukanya Samriddhi Account (SSA) option from the list.
  • Enter your SSY account number and Post Office Customer ID (DOP Customer ID) and click on Continue.
  • It is mandatory to deposit a minimum of Rs. 250 in Sukanya Samriddhi Account.
  • After the transfer is successful, save the confirmation message or screenshot in your passbook until it is accessed.
  • To keep the account active, make at least the minimum deposit every financial year (before March 31).

Transfer Money to Sukanya Samriddhi Bank Account Online

If your Sukanya Samriddhi account is opened with a commercial bank, you can use your bank’s mobile app or net banking.

  • Log in to your bank’s official mobile app or internet banking. Then, click on the Funds Transfer or Pay & Transfer option in the main menu.
  • If you are sending money for the first time, then go to ‘Add Beneficiary’.
  • Enter your daughter’s SSY account number and the IFSC code of the relevant branch and save it.
  • Once the account is activated, select the beneficiary and enter the amount you want to transfer (minimum Rs. 250).
  • Now enter your transaction PIN or the OTP received on your registered mobile number.
  • Your amount will be credited to your account instantly.
  • You can also set up the auto-debit feature in your app, which will automatically deposit money into your Sukanya account on a specific date every month or year.
